The Lydig SkillBridge Program will be a 480-hour to 960-hour internship, a total of 12 to 24 weeks. The intern will be periodically assessed on his/her knowledge of the curriculum for the designated training received. Members of the company providing training include CEO, Regional Presidents, Vice Presidents, Senior Project Managers, Chief Estimator, Project Managers, Accounting, Administration, and Human Resources. There are two tracks in this internship, the Project Management track, and the Superintendent track. Both tracks lead to an initial position of Project Engineer.
Lydig currently offers DoD SkillBridge internships in Construction Management.
Open to all MOS / ratings / AFSCs.
